About this house rental

Casa La Vicinia is an independent holiday home with a private garden, located within a historic castle, in the heart of one of Italy’s Most Beautiful Villages.

The house offers 150 square metres of carefully restored interiors spread over two levels, combining historic character with contemporary comfort. Spacious, quiet and atmospheric, it is ideal for guests seeking authenticity, privacy and a sense of place.

Layout of the house

Ground floor:
The ground floor features a welcoming living area with elegant wooden furnishings, inviting relaxation and conversation.
The kitchen combines rustic charm with modern conveniences, perfectly suited for preparing memorable meals using local ingredients.

Upper floor:
Upstairs are two bedrooms, one of which is a distinctive open-concept sleeping area.
Both rooms are furnished with handcrafted furniture painted by local artisans and feature en-suite bathrooms, offering modern comfort within a historic setting.

Outdoor spaces:

The private garden, enclosed by a wooden fence, offers an ideal balance of intimacy and direct access to the castle’s beautiful gardens.

Guests also enjoy exclusive access to the historic castle park, a rare privilege immersed in nature, silence and history.

Setting and location:

Casa La Vicinia is located in the historic centre of Strassoldo, one of I Borghi più belli d’Italia (Italy’s Most Beautiful Villages).
Strassoldo is not a tourist showcase, but a living, authentic village, where clear spring waters flow through gardens and ancient walls, creating an atmosphere that is both peaceful and almost timeless.

Its recognition as one of Italy’s Most Beautiful Villages reflects the exceptional preservation of its architectural integrity and cultural heritage.

Connections:
Beaches of Grado: 20 minutes by car
Roman Aquileia: just a few minutes away
Venice: 1 hour
Trieste: 35 minutes
Slovenia: 30 minutes
Austria: about 1 hour

Castello Di Strassoldo is a lovely spot, not fancy but comfortable and well equipped, in a unique and special setting. The owner Gabriella and helper Nidia are wonderful and it is clear that you are staying somewhere with tremendous history and charm. The castle complex is fascinating and the morning and hourly bells from the small church remind you regularly that you are in a bit of a fantasy land! There is not much to the town other than a small grocery store, a pharmacy and a post office but that's really all you need! Except, of course, a truly wonderful bar called BarBagianni (you will understand the name when you get there!) that is run by a lovely group of women and seems to be the social center of the town. It is a vibrant place that made our stay perfect.
